BEST BANANA BREAD
Chunks of dried bananas, nuts, and dates
make this a delightful breakfast bread.
3/4 cup margarine or butter
2 cups flour
1-1/2 cups sugar
1 teaspoon baking soda
2 eggs
1/2 te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on vanilla
1-1/2 cups mashed ripe banana
(4 to 6 medium size)
1/2 cup chopped dried banana
1/2 cup chopped pecans
1/2 cup buttermilk
1/2 cup chopped dates
2 Tablespoons brown sugar
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Generously
grease and flour 3 small (3" x 5") loaf pans or
two medium (3-1/2" x 7-1/2") loaf pans. Cut
waxed or parchment paper to fit bottoms
and line pans. In a large bowl, cream
margarine or butter with sugar. Add eggs
and vanilla. Mash bananas in separate bowl
with a fork. Add to margarine/egg mixture. In
a separate bowl, combine flour, soda, and
salt. Stir until well mixed. Add flour to
creamed mixture alternately with 1/2 cup
buttermilk, blending just until combined. Fold
in dried banana chunks, pecans, and dates.
Pour into prepared pans. Sprinkle brown
sugar over tops of loaves. Bake in preheated
oven about 45 minutes, until a wooden pick
inserted in center comes out clean. Cool 10
minutes in pan. Remove from pan and cool
on a cooling rack. Makes 3 small or 2
medium loaves.
Variation:
Add dried pineapple
instead of dates
AWESOME BRAN MUFFINS
Make these for breakfast, and pop the
extra in your children's lunch box!
1 cup wheat bran
2-1/2 cups all-purpose flour
1 cup boiling water
2-1/2 teaspoons baking soda
1/2 cup margarine
1/2 teaspoon salt
2 cups buttermilk
1 cup chopped dried apple, dates, raisins
or pineapple
2 eggs, beaten
1 cup granulated sugar
1/2 cup chopped walnuts or pecans
1/2 cup brown sugar, firmly packed
2 cups wheat bran
1/4 cup sugar
Preheat oven to 400°F (205°C). Fill 24 muffin
pans with muffin liners. Wipe muffin liners
with vegetable oil. In large bowl, pour boiling
water over 1 cup bran and let stand. Add 1/2
cup margarine to bran/boiling water mixture.
Stir in buttermilk, eggs, white and brown
sugars and remaining bran. In large bowl, sift
together dry ingredients: all-purpose flour,
baking soda, and salt. Add chopped dried
fruit and stir. Combine with wet ingredients
and stir only until dry ingredients are moist.
Mixture should be lumpy. Spoon into
prepared muffin cups. Sprinkle sugar on
tops. Bake at 400°F (205°C) for 20 to 25
minutes. Remove from pan and place on
rack to cool. Makes 24 of the best bran
muffins you've ever tasted!
Variation: Substitute 1 cup oat bran for
wheat bran for an oat taste.
